Output 31789ea86bc9723dc858b67415821db1cf2049e6584df1da77aa99546488ff26:6

value
3795047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6269c91825851a199ad6bd6581220b52b6c9ebf OP_EQUAL
address
3MDLnNmaUybeZxfPM1GKHJUUKnwQz6QwTf
transaction
31789ea86bc9723dc858b67415821db1cf2049e6584df1da77aa99546488ff26
spent
true